技术文摘
JavaScript 自定义方法实例解析
JavaScript 自定义方法实例解析
在 JavaScript 编程中,自定义方法是一项极为重要的技能,它能够让代码更加模块化、可复用且易于维护。接下来,我们通过几个实例深入解析自定义方法。
简单的加法方法
创建一个简单的用于两数相加的自定义方法。代码如下:
function addNumbers(num1, num2) {
return num1 + num2;
}
let result = addNumbers(5, 3);
console.log(result);
在这段代码中,addNumbers 是自定义方法名,num1 和 num2 是该方法的参数。方法体通过 return 语句返回两个数相加的结果。调用此方法并将返回值存储在 result 变量中,最后通过 console.log 打印结果。
数组操作方法
自定义一个用于计算数组元素总和的方法。示例代码:
function sumArray(arr) {
let sum = 0;
for (let i = 0; i < arr.length; i++) {
sum += arr[i];
}
return sum;
}
let numbers = [1, 2, 3, 4, 5];
let total = sumArray(numbers);
console.log(total);
这里的 sumArray 方法接收一个数组作为参数。在方法内部,通过 for 循环遍历数组元素,并累加到 sum 变量中,最后返回总和。
字符串处理方法
再看一个处理字符串的自定义方法,将字符串中的每个单词首字母大写。代码如下:
function capitalizeWords(str) {
return str.split(' ').map(word => word.charAt(0).toUpperCase() + word.slice(1)).join(' ');
}
let sentence = "javascript is amazing";
let capitalized = capitalizeWords(sentence);
console.log(capitalized);
capitalizeWords 方法首先使用 split 方法将字符串按空格分割成单词数组,接着利用 map 方法遍历数组,对每个单词进行首字母大写处理,最后用 join 方法将处理后的单词重新拼接成字符串。
通过这些实例可以看出,JavaScript 自定义方法可以灵活地处理各种数据类型和业务逻辑。合理运用自定义方法,不仅能提高代码的复用性,还能使代码结构更加清晰,无论是开发小型脚本还是大型应用程序,都能极大提升开发效率。掌握自定义方法的技巧,是 JavaScript 开发者进阶的必经之路。
TAGS: 实例解析 自定义功能 JavaScript编程 JavaScript自定义方法
- FormData返回 [Symbol(state)] 错误的解决方法
- 内容溢出时显示滚动条、不溢出时隐藏滚动条的实现方法
- CSS 动画不响应高度变化,怎样实现盒子高度平滑过渡
- CSS类名命名规范:串行命名与小驼峰命名,孰优?
- 用正则表达式对文本文件纯数字值除以 10 并添加小数点的方法
- 给容器添加不规则图形边框的方法
- Chrome 中如何实现跨区域捕获鼠标移动事件
- three.js中利用帧编号管理优化渲染性能的方法
- CSS中font: 14px/20px的含义是什么
- FormData 错误:[Symbol(state)] 的解决方法
- 在线编辑器怎样实现交互式界面、标尺线及打印功能
- Vue Router 与 jQuery 助力纯 HTML 网页实现 History 路由需求的方法
- absolute子元素高度随父元素滚动内容变化的方法
- CSS混合模式实现盖章透明效果的方法
- 怎样用正则表达式对文件中 `damageValue` 属性除以 10 并添加小数点